Solvent Distillation Device Market was valued at USD 2.5 Billion in 2022 and is projected to reach USD 4.0 Billion by 2030, growing at a CAGR of 7.5% from 2024 to 2030.
The solvent distillation device market is an essential part of industries such as pharmaceuticals, chemicals, and environmental management, as it allows for the separation and purification of solvents used in various applications. Solvent distillation devices are primarily designed to remove impurities from solvents, ensuring the safety and efficiency of manufacturing processes. The market is divided into key application segments that include contaminating solvents, solvents, and others. Each of these segments plays a critical role in the overall solvent recovery and recycling process, which helps reduce environmental impact and ensures the reuse of valuable materials in various industrial applications. As industries continue to emphasize sustainability and resource efficiency, the demand for solvent distillation devices is expected to grow.

The "Contaminating Solvent" segment in the solvent distillation device market includes solvents that have been contaminated with impurities or hazardous substances, making them unsuitable for reuse without proper treatment. These solvents are typically found in industries such as chemical manufacturing, pharmaceuticals, and laboratories, where the solvents come into contact with other chemicals during the production process. The solvent distillation devices used for this segment are designed to purify these contaminated solvents by separating them from impurities through a distillation process. This ensures that the solvent can be recycled and reused, reducing the need for new solvents and minimizing waste generation. As industries face increasing pressure to meet environmental regulations and reduce hazardous waste, the demand for efficient contaminating solvent recovery solutions is expected to rise. Distillation devices used in this segment help industries meet regulatory standards while reducing the cost of purchasing new solvents. Additionally, the ability to recover and reuse solvents contributes to sustainable practices, aligning with global initiatives aimed at reducing industrial pollution and conserving resources. The advancements in distillation technology, such as improved separation techniques and energy-efficient designs, are likely to further drive the growth of this segment in the coming years.
The "Solvent" segment in the solvent distillation device market refers to the recovery and purification of solvents that are still in a usable condition but may have been mixed with impurities or degraded during their application. These solvents are commonly used in a variety of industries such as paints and coatings, cleaning agents, and pharmaceuticals. Solvent distillation devices in this segment are used to recover the solvents by separating the contaminants through the distillation process, thereby restoring the solvent to a condition where it can be reused. This is particularly important for industries that rely on expensive or scarce solvents, as it reduces costs and minimizes environmental impact.In the solvent segment, distillation technology plays a vital role in ensuring that solvents are purified to meet quality standards for future use. As environmental concerns and regulatory pressures continue to grow, companies are increasingly turning to solvent recovery methods to reduce their dependency on raw materials. The demand for efficient and cost-effective solvent distillation devices is expected to grow, especially as industries seek to comply with regulations and achieve sustainability goals. Furthermore, the growing trend toward closed-loop systems in various industries, where solvents are reused within the same process, is expected to drive the adoption of advanced distillation technologies in this segment.

The solvent distillation device market is currently witnessing several key trends that are shaping its future. One major trend is the increasing focus on energy-efficient and environmentally friendly distillation technologies. With growing concerns about sustainability and energy consumption, manufacturers are developing solvent distillation devices that minimize energy use while maintaining high levels of performance. This includes innovations such as low-temperature distillation systems and the integration of renewable energy sources to power distillation processes.Another important trend is the shift toward automation and digitalization in the solvent distillation process. The incorporation of advanced sensors, control systems, and artificial intelligence allows for more precise and efficient distillation operations. This trend not only improves the quality of recovered solvents but also enhances operational efficiency, reducing labor costs and human error. Additionally, the use of real-time monitoring and predictive maintenance technologies is becoming more prevalent, enabling manufacturers to optimize their distillation processes and reduce downtime.

1. What is a solvent distillation device?
A solvent distillation device is a machine used to purify and recover solvents by separating them from contaminants through a distillation process, enabling their reuse.
2. What industries use solvent distillation devices?
Industries such as pharmaceuticals, chemicals, paints and coatings, food processing, and environmental management commonly use solvent distillation devices for solvent recovery.
3. How does a solvent distillation device work?
A solvent distillation device works by heating the solvent mixture, causing the solvent to evaporate, and then condensing it back into a purified form, separating it from impurities.
4. Why is solvent distillation important for industries?
Solvent distillation helps industries reduce costs by recovering and reusing solvents, while also minimizing waste and meeting environmental regulations.
